摘要
The acid activation of different silicates of the clay group has been carried out. Sepiolite, palygorskite and two saponites, one having a high iron content, have been studied. Thus, different structures (layered or fibrous) and different chemical compositions (aluminic, magnesic and ferromagnesic) of the clays can be compared. The FT-IR spectra of solids obtained after the acid treatment permit the observation of structural changes occurring during the acid treatment. Thus, the depopulation of the octahedral sheet can be clearly observed from the change in intensity Of bands related to octahedral cations. The changes result in the formation of amorphous silica gel, which can be observed from the change in the bands corresponding to the Si-O bonds and in new bands corresponding to free silica.
